Description

"The Heart's Clockwork" is an exciting collaboration between poet Brian Hinton and the painter Julian Bell, who last year illustrated Virginia Woolf's "The Widow and the Parrot" for the Hogarth Press, and who has designed the covers for three other Enitharmon titles.

The poet and artist have previously collaborated on an edition of Emily Tennyson's "Farringford Journal" (Isle of Wight County Press). "The Island" is central to this collection - its ravaged beauty, its rich, half-forgotten artistic heritage, the disintegration of its coastline.

In "The heart's Clockwork", this becomes a complex metaphor for contemporary society, an alchemical marriage between the land and the sea.
